Understanding the Basics of USB-C Hubs
USB-C technology has revolutionized connectivity, and smartphone USB-C hubs are a key component of this evolution. They essentially act as a bridge, expanding the limited ports of your smartphone to offer multiple functionalities.
Different Types of USB-C Hubs
Basic Charging Hubs: Designed primarily for charging, these hubs typically offer a single USB-C port for power delivery. They are the most basic and affordable option.
Multi-Port Hubs: These hubs offer a wider range of ports, including USB-A ports, Ethernet ports, HDMI ports, and more. This allows for greater versatility in connecting various devices.
Portable Hubs: Compact and lightweight, these hubs are ideal for on-the-go use. They often feature a foldable design for easy portability.
Key Features to Consider
When selecting a smartphone USB-C hub, several key features should be considered.
Connectivity Options
The most crucial aspect is the variety of ports offered. Do you need to connect a keyboard, mouse, external hard drive, or display? Consider the specific devices you intend to connect and choose a hub with the corresponding ports.
Data Transfer Speed
If data transfer is a priority, ensure the hub supports high-speed data transfer protocols like USB 3.0 or 3.2. This is essential for transferring large files quickly.
Power Delivery
The power delivery capacity of the hub is another important factor. If you plan to charge multiple devices simultaneously, choose a hub with sufficient power output.
Compatibility
Ensure the hub is compatible with your specific smartphone model. Check the device specifications to confirm compatibility.

Potential Drawbacks and Considerations
While smartphone USB-C hubs offer numerous benefits, there are potential drawbacks to consider.
Compatibility Issues
Ensure compatibility with your specific smartphone model to avoid potential issues. Inconsistent performance can occur if the hub doesn't match the specifications of your device.
Power Limitations
Some hubs may not deliver enough power for simultaneously charging multiple devices or running power-hungry peripherals.
Heat Generation
Under heavy use, some hubs may generate excessive heat, potentially affecting performance or causing discomfort.
